Design of Raptor Codes for Parallel AWGN Channels and Slow-Fading MIMO Channels

The authors develop accurate one-dimensional EXtrinsic Information Transfer (EXIT) chart methods for the design of Raptor codes over arbitrary parallel AWGN channels and slow-fading MIMO channels with CSIR. The code design is optimized over any desired finite set of operating points, each of which is specified by a channel matrix. They develop techniques to minimize the number of constraining channel matrices required for the design. They simulate Raptor codes on MIMO channels using designed code distributions and achieve throughputs that are consistently above 82% of Shannon capacity.
